2 CURRENT OPPORTUNITY



We are seeking a highly organized and motivated

Environmental Technician

to join our team. This is a field-based role, working outdoors at various sites throughout Vancouver Island, with occasional travel to remote project locations across British Columbia. When you're not working in the field, your primary location will be our

Nanaimo office

.

Ideal Candidate:



Minimum 1 year experience in construction or technical fieldwork Excited to develop and hone field-based skills over several years Comfortable working outdoors in urban, rural, and remote settings, including inclement weather Holds a degree, diploma, or certification demonstrating technical aptitude Skilled with hand tools and equipment for field measurements Excellent organizational skills and attention to detail Strong spatial awareness; able to create accurate maps, plans, and diagrams by hand Reliable, punctual, and committed to meeting deadlines Proficient in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, Outlook) and Adobe Acrobat/Foxit Reliable vehicle and valid BC driver's license Able to assist with administrative and office duties as needed Able to support our data management team

Responsibilities

will include, but may not be limited to:

Collect and handle soil, sediment, vapour, groundwater, and surface water samples Conduct environmental monitoring and site inspections Record data and observations accurately and legibly Prepare and coordinate subcontractors and equipment for field programs File and manage field notes, including data entry Liaise with clients, regulators, and contractors Prepare technical reports summarizing environmental assessments and monitoring activities (as required) Assist in preparing applications for regulatory approvals, permits, and licenses (as required) Provide assistance with cost estimates and proposals (as required) Support office and administrative duties and data management team Assisting with office and administrative duties and providing support to our data management team.
This position and responsibilities will evolve over time, based on the employee's skills, performance and other career objectives.
